27 - Nonresidential Districts
Uses listed in Table 18.27.010 shall be allowed in one or more of the nonresidential districts as indicated in the columns below each district heading. Permitted uses are indicated by the letter "P" while the letter "C" indicates uses which require a conditional use permit. A "-" indicates uses which are prohibited.
TABLE 18.27.010 NONRESIDENTIAL LAND USE REGULATIONS

| b. |
"Bona fide public eating place" means a place which is regularly and in a bona fide
manner used and kept open for the serving of meals to "guests" for compensation and
which has suitable kitchen facilities connected therewith, containing conveniences
for cooking and an assortment of foods which may be required for ordinary "meals",
the kitchen of which must be kept in a sanitary condition with the proper amount of
refrigeration for keeping of food on said premises and must comply with all the regulations
of the department of health. "Meals" means the usual assortment of foods commonly
ordered at various hours of the day; the service of such food and victuals only as
sandwiches or salads shall not be deemed a compliance with this requirement. In addition,
the following, and offerings similar to them, do not meet the meal requirement:
• Snacks such as pretzels, nuts, popcorn, pickles, and chips. • Food ordinarily served as appetizers or first courses such as cheese sticks, fried calamari, chicken wings, pizza bites (as opposed to a pizza), egg rolls, pot stickers, flautas, cups of soup, and any small portion of a dish that may constitute a main course when it is not served in a full portion or when it is intended for sharing in small portions. • Side dishes such as bread, rolls, french fries, onion rings, small salads (green, potato, macaroni, fruit), rice, mashed potatoes, and small portions of vegetables. • Reheated refrigerated or frozen entrees. • Desserts. "Guests" shall mean persons who, during the hours when meals are regularly served therein, come to a bona fide public eating place for the purpose of obtaining, and actually order and obtain at such time, in good faith, a meal therein. Nothing in this Section, however, shall be construed to require that any food be sold or purchased with any beverage. |
| c. |
Nonresidential Electric Vehicle Charging Stations shall be processed by the City in
compliance with AB 970 (McCarty, 2021) subject to the specific binding timelines for
the expedited, streamlined, ministerial review and approval of Electric Vehicle Charging
Station (EVCS) permit applications per Assembly Bill 1236 (Chiu, 2015). The review
periods for Electric Vehicle Charging Stations are determined based on the size of
the proposed project.
Application Completeness. •1-25 Electric Vehicle Charging Stations at a single site: 5 business days. •26 or more stations at a single site: 10 business days. Application Approval. •1-25 Electric Vehicle Charging Stations at a single site: 20 business days. •26 or more stations at a single site: 40 business days. Conditions of Approval for Expedited Review. •All proposed Electric Vehicle Charging Stations and equipment shall conform with the City of Grand Terrace Objective Design Standards (ODS). •Electric Vehicle Charging Station equipment including transformers, generating stations, energy storage units, and any other electric vehicle charging station related equipment must be adequately screened from visible view to the satisfaction of the City by one or combination of the following: >° Permanent masonry enclosure with decorative block wall and metal roof covering. Access gates/doors to be lockable and secure. °Shrink wrap material acceptable to the City's objective design standards. |
The standard hours of operation between 7:00 a.m. and 11:00 p.m. shall be applicable to all non-residential land use located within 500 feet of any residentially zoned property within the City of Grand Terrace. A Conditional Use Permit (CUP) approved by the Planning Commission/Site and Architectural Review Board is required for any non-residential land use located within 500 feet of any residentially zoned property within the City of Grand Terrace seeks after-hours operation. "After-hours operation" means any use that has hours of operation at any time between 11:00 p.m. and 7:00 a.m.
The standard hours of operation of any non-residential land use located more than 501 feet or further away from any residentially zoned property within the City of Grand Terrace is permitted to operate 24 hours a day/seven days a week unless hours of operation are limited by a Conditional Use Permit."
